Understanding Reactive and Preventive Maintenance

Reactive maintenance refers to repairs made after equipment failure or breakdown. It is often called “breakdown maintenance” and can lead to unexpected downtime and higher costs if not managed properly.

Preventive maintenance, on the other hand, involves scheduled inspections and repairs to prevent failures before they occur. This proactive approach can extend equipment life and improve reliability but requires planning and investment.

Benefits and Drawbacks of Each Approach

  • Reactive Maintenance:
    • Lower initial costs
    • Potential for unexpected downtime
    • Higher long-term repair costs
  • Preventive Maintenance:
    • Reduced unexpected failures
    • Increased equipment lifespan
    • Higher upfront costs and planning

Strategies for Balancing Maintenance Approaches

The key to optimal facility performance is integrating reactive and preventive maintenance strategies. Here are some effective methods:

  • Implement condition monitoring: Use sensors and data analytics to predict failures and schedule maintenance proactively.
  • Prioritize critical equipment: Allocate preventive efforts to high-risk assets while handling less critical machinery reactively.
  • Develop a maintenance plan: Combine scheduled inspections with a system for addressing unforeseen issues promptly.
  • Train staff: Ensure maintenance teams are skilled in both reactive repairs and preventive procedures.
